Transaction 24821270ddf18ab6281f4c1c73cc82a069ad937a744b6baf80d3241db72230f5
1 Input
1 Output
-
24821270ddf18ab6281f4c1c73cc82a069ad937a744b6baf80d3241db72230f5:0
- value
- 422688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cb3462fc3c81114ccc240ecb10d97037116442a OP_EQUAL
- address
- 38ga3Jx9fdiYbwMDcPj6qi4WpSNSDK73GL